Transcription of Algorithms and Data Structures - Oberon
{{id}} {{{paragraph}}}
5 Algorithms and data Structures N. Wirth 1985 ( Oberon version: August 2004) Contents Preface 1 Fundamental data Structures Introduction The Concept of data Type Primitive data Types Standard Primitive Types Integer types The type REAL The type BOOLEAN The type CHAR The type SET The Array structure The Record structure Representation of Arrays, Records, and Sets Representation of Arrays Representation of Recors Representation of Sets The File (Sequence) Elementary File Operators Buffering Sequences Buffering between Concurrent Processes Textual Input and Output Searching Linear Search Binary Search Table Search Straight String Search The Knuth-Morris-Pratt String Search The Boyer-Moore String Search Exercises 2 Sorting Introduction Sorting Arrays Sorting by Straight Insertion Sorting by Straight Selection Sorting by Straight Exchange Advanced Sorting Methods Insertion Sort by Diminishing Increment Tree Sort Partition Sort Finding the Median A Comparison of Array Sorting Methods Sorting Sequences Straight Merging Natural Merging Balanced Multiway Merging Polyphase Sort Distribution of Initial Runs Exercises
6 3 Recursive Algorithms 3.1 Introduction 3.2 When Not to Use Recursion 3.3 Two Examples of Recursive Programs 3.4 Backtracking Algorithms
Domain:
Source:
Link to this page:
Please notify us if you found a problem with this document:
{{id}} {{{paragraph}}}
LAUNCHING LEARNING CENTERS IN THE MIDDLE, To Fritz Perls’ dream interpretation, To Fritz Perls’ dream interpretation techniques, Sigma (DFSS): lessons learned from world, Key Aspects of IP License Agreements, Guide to the IPC, Magnetically Coded Safety Switches CMS, Future of Management, Glossary of TRIZ and TRIZ-Related Terms